What is the role of a property broker in a foreclosure process in Chile?

A property broker can play an intermediary role in a foreclosure process in Chile. It may be hired by the debtor or creditor to facilitate the sale or auction of seized assets. Its function is to act as a representative in the marketing of goods and search for interested buyers.

What is the role of the National Human Rights Commission in the protection of rights in the Dominican Republic?

The National Human Rights Commission of the Dominican Republic has the responsibility of promoting and protecting human rights in the country. Monitor situations of rights violations and advocate for their respect

What is the tax treatment for donations made to environmental conservation projects in Brazil?

Brazil Donations made to environmental conservation projects in Brazil may be tax deductible, subject to certain limits and conditions established by law. These donations are generally considered deductible expenses in the Personal Income Tax (IRPF) and the Income Tax of Legal Entities (IRPJ). It is important to consult current tax legislation and comply with the requirements to access these tax benefits.

How can natural resource companies in Bolivia improve their sustainability practices, despite potential restrictions on the adoption of international environmental technologies due to international embargoes?

Natural resource companies in Bolivia can improve their sustainability practices despite potential restrictions on the adoption of international environmental technologies due to embargoes through various strategies. Investment in domestic technologies that reduce the environmental impact of operations, such as waste management systems and emissions monitoring, can be key. Participation in environmental certification programs and collaboration with local environmental organizations can validate commitment to sustainability. Diversification towards more efficient extraction practices and the implementation of reforestation and conservation programs can mitigate environmental impact. Collaborating with government agencies to develop policies that promote sustainability in the natural resources sector and participating in research projects on sustainable technologies can be key strategies for natural resource companies in Bolivia to improve their sustainability practices.

How to apply for a work visa in Colombia for foreign professionals?

The work visa for foreign professionals in Colombia is requested at the Ministry of Foreign Affairs. It is necessary to present documents such as the employment contract and comply with the specific visa requirements.
